Last year, people from all around the world came together and donated an amazing $31k for Novak’s 31st birthday fundraising campaign. Thanks to these donations, our Foundation got the needed support to equip two new preschools for children from small villages Crkvenac and Bobovo. We went to visit these preschools again and there we met a remarkable boy called Lazar.

Little Lazar, attends a preschool in Bobovo – a village close by city Svilajnac, with no more than 1000 people. Most of the people have left to work abroad, so there are only a small number of children living in the village. Houses in this village are very far away from each other, so all the kids are usually playing by themselves in their house yards. They rarely spend time and talk to other children their age.

Since he didn’t have a chance to form a bond with children his age, he developed some communication difficulties early on.

His mother, Anita, started to worry that this could have a negative impact on the rest of his growing up. Fortunately, it all changed for the better when the Foundation and the local authorities opened a preschool in Bobovo.

City Svilajnac adapted and reconstructed the preschool, and thanks to donations for Novak’s birthday last year, the Foundation equipped it with all the necessary furniture, didactic, sports materials and consumables.  The preschool is currently attended by around all children from the village aged 3-6 years old, who have by now become best friends. When we visited them, they were busy working on their art project. They were painting their very own t-shirts! Lazar was painting a volcano on his t-shirt, while his friends and teacher helped him.

Lazar, who will soon turn 6, overcame all his communication difficulties. He proudly showed us his art project - a t-shirt with a volcano painted over it.

Lazar’s parents were overwhelmed with joy when they heard that the preschool will be opened. It comforted them to know that their child is learning and playing in a safe environment while they are at work.

“It is much easier now when all the children from the village are grouped at one place. We are so happy that Lazar now has a chance to play and talk to children his age.   With the help of the teacher and the school’s speech therapist, he overcame his communication difficulties very quickly! Now he communicates with his friends much better. Every day he comes home with a new song or a new story from the preschool”, says his mother Anita.
